New lockers for St. Petersburg High athletes

At halftime at St. Petersburg High School's first home football game Sept. 7, the Green Devil Fund will present a check for $9,000 to the athletic department for new lockers in the school's field house. The school's athletic boosters will match the donation. "This is a great opportunity for students and alumni to see their dollars at work in special projects on the area's oldest high school," said Green Devil Fund president Sally Baynard. "We are excited to work closely with principal Al Bennett in identifying other ways to help students, teachers and the campus." Bennett recognized the need when he took over the reins at his alma mater last year. "The field house is a cherished part of an athlete's experience here at SPHS," he said. The Green Devil Fund promotes student success and academic achievement through community donations in cooperation with the Pinellas Education Foundation. These funds are earmarked for campus beautification, teacher grants and matching funds for Band and Athletic Boosters.
